U.S. daily weather observations recorded by certified observers at 169 stations operated by the U.S. Weather Bureau, later the National Weather Service, and the Federal Aviation Administration. The data spans from 1945 to 1948, with observations generally recorded for 24-hour periods from midnight to midnight. These first and second order stations were usually fully instrumented, likely recording a complete range of meteorological parameters.
Official surface weather observation standards are referenced in Circular N manuals; original images are available via the National Climatic Data Center (NCDC).
